The only son of Prince Gustaf Adolf of Sweden, Duke of Västerbotten and Princess Sibylla of Saxe-Coburg-Gotha, he is the younger brother of the four ‘Haga Princesses‘, and became 2nd in-line to the Swedish Throne after his father died when he was seven-months old. In 1950, he became the heir to the throne, after the death of his great-grandfather, and accession of his grandfather, Gustaf VI Adolf. Educated in Sweden, he served in the Swedish Army, Navy and Air Force, and at various Swedish Embassies around the world. In 1973, he acceded to the throne as King Carl XVI Gustaf of Sweden. In 1976, he married Brazilian-German Silvia Sommerlath. The couple have three children, Crown Princess Victoria, Prince Carl-Phillip, and Princess Madeleine, and almost six grandchildren. King Carl Gustaf and Queen Silvia reside at Drottningholm Palace, while their official offices remain at Royal Palace of Stockholm.
